Форум программистов, компьютерный форум, киберфорум
Микроконтроллеры ARM, Cortex, STM32
Войти
Регистрация
Восстановить пароль
Карта форума Темы раздела Блоги Сообщество Поиск Заказать работу  
 
Рейтинг 4.87/67: Рейтинг темы: голосов - 67, средняя оценка - 4.87
0 / 0 / 0
Регистрация: 28.10.2015
Сообщений: 240
1

Внешняя память на 256 мб для STM32

02.05.2016, 21:00. Показов 13514. Ответов 13
Метки нет (Все метки)

Author24 — интернет-сервис помощи студентам
Хотелось бы подключить к МК внешнюю память для хранения данных, желаемый размер 256 мегабайт
и подключение не через FSMC, а I2C или SPI

Правильно ли я понимаю, что мне нужная serial nor flash память?
Подскажите как обычно решаются такие моменты.
0
Programming
Эксперт
94731 / 64177 / 26122
Регистрация: 12.04.2006
Сообщений: 116,782
02.05.2016, 21:00
Ответы с готовыми решениями:

stm32+ внешняя память(flash, fram, eeprom)
День добрый. Понадобилось хранить достаточно большой объем данных, порядка 128 кбайт. Необходимо их...

Внешняя память для AVR?
Всем привет! Посоветуйте способ организации внешней памяти, примерно 1-2 Мб, точно еще не...

Внешняя память PIC: как нарастить внутреннюю память данных?
Я только начал разбираться с ПИКами и пока не все понимаю. Мне нужно организовать систему сбора и...

stm32 и внешняя RAM
Добрый день, уважаемые форумчане. Хочу использовать контроллер 32f429 с внешней памятью...

Компоновщик, память и ОСРВ для чайника в STM32 и SDRAM при использовании с/с++
В общем есть некоторые недопонимания в части размещения различного рода переменных в памяти МК,...

13
0 / 0 / 0
Регистрация: 06.06.2011
Сообщений: 2,514
02.05.2016, 23:02 2
Secure Digital умеет в SPI
0
0 / 0 / 0
Регистрация: 28.10.2015
Сообщений: 240
02.05.2016, 23:26 3
Цитата Сообщение от _pv
Secure Digital умеет в SPI
флешка у меня и так подключена, но нужна именно память жестко запаяная на плату, а не флешка в сокете
0
0 / 0 / 0
Регистрация: 07.12.2013
Сообщений: 21
02.05.2016, 23:50 4
eMMC? Очень жестко припаивается=)
0
1 / 1 / 0
Регистрация: 06.12.2016
Сообщений: 553
03.05.2016, 00:31 5
Можно глянуть на MX25L51245G и ей подобные. Конкретно эта - 64Мбайт в удобном 8-ногом корпусе. Есть и больше объемы, но правда чем больше емкость, тем больше корпус.
Умеет как обычный SPI, так и x2 или x4 канала (типа QUADSPI).
0
0 / 0 / 0
Регистрация: 28.10.2015
Сообщений: 240
03.05.2016, 13:19 6
Цитата Сообщение от TomityWotf
Можно глянуть на MX25L51245G и ей подобные. Конкретно эта - 64Мбайт в удобном 8-ногом корпусе. Есть и больше объемы, но правда чем больше емкость, тем больше корпус.
Умеет как обычный SPI, так и x2 или x4 канала (типа QUADSPI).
на верное глупый вопрос, и все же
Получится ли подключить два таких и сделать файловую систему через FATfs, единую или две разные ?
0
0 / 0 / 0
Регистрация: 30.01.2010
Сообщений: 123
03.05.2016, 14:01 7
Цитата Сообщение от mokystri96o
Получится ли подключить два таких и сделать файловую систему через FATfs, единую или две разные ?
Получится сделать как угодно, хоть одну, хоть две разные, хоть три разные.
Обычно в библиотеках поддержки FAT нужно лишь реализовать функции чтения/записи блоков по 512 байт. Этим функциям передается номер блока(сектора), а на какой
флэшке этот блок расположен уже определяют ваши функции.
0
0 / 0 / 0
Регистрация: 28.10.2015
Сообщений: 240
03.05.2016, 15:41 8
Цитата Сообщение от dmk793
Получится сделать как угодно, хоть одну, хоть две разные, хоть три разные.
Обычно в библиотеках поддержки FAT нужно лишь реализовать функции чтения/записи блоков по 512 байт. Этим функциям передается номер блока(сектора), а на какой
флэшке этот блок расположен уже определяют ваши функции.
получается в ручном режиме придется выбирать куда записываться так, как они будут подключены к разным SPI
0
1 / 1 / 0
Регистрация: 06.12.2016
Сообщений: 553
03.05.2016, 16:27 9
Сделать получится много чего, но надо не забывать про "wear leveling", FAT такую микросхему ушатает очень быстро.
0
0 / 0 / 0
Регистрация: 28.10.2015
Сообщений: 240
03.05.2016, 18:46 10
Цитата Сообщение от TomityWotf
Сделать получится много чего, но надо не забывать про "wear leveling", FAT такую микросхему ушатает очень быстро.
за это и беспокоюсь, вижу есть смысл без fat в ручную байтами записывать данные
0
Rus-422
18.10.2016, 09:06 11
Добрый день! Как успехи? удалось наладить обмен с SPI NOR FLASH?
0 / 0 / 0
Регистрация: 28.10.2015
Сообщений: 240
18.10.2016, 18:40 12
Цитата Сообщение от Rus-422
Добрый день! Как успехи? удалось наладить обмен с SPI NOR FLASH?
на 256 не нашел, поэтому у меня две по 128
файловую систему не делал, тестировал просто на запись и чтение одного байта.
Пришлось вернуться к обычным sd flash
0
0 / 0 / 0
Регистрация: 15.02.2015
Сообщений: 444
19.10.2016, 11:07 13
Ну оно и правильно, тут возни больше чем выхлопа.
0
0 / 0 / 0
Регистрация: 28.10.2015
Сообщений: 240
19.10.2016, 11:10 14
Цитата Сообщение от Fobirki
Ну оно и правильно, тут возни больше чем выхлопа.
согласен, по стоимости и энергопотребелению sd карточка тоже выигрывает
0
19.10.2016, 11:10
IT_Exp
Эксперт
87844 / 49110 / 22898
Регистрация: 17.06.2006
Сообщений: 92,604
19.10.2016, 11:10
Помогаю со студенческими работами здесь

Внешняя память
Ребят, я новенький в этом деле, подскажите пожалуйста как делать, у меня такое задание: Нужно...

STM32 DMA Память-Память
Здравствуйте, хочу при приему протокольного сообщения через UART сделать двойную буферизацию. То...

Внешняя память данных.
Требуется работать с внешней памятью (ROM). Не могу найти внятного описания карты внешней памяти....

STM8 и внешняя память
Всем привет. Собственно, насмотревшись на http://www.jcwolfram.de/projekte/avr/chipbasic32/main.php...

Внешняя память программ
Скажите кто нибудь цеплял внешнюю память программ к АТ89С51/52? Расскажите как это сделать, в гугле...

FLASH память (внешняя)
Товарищи! Подскажите пожалуйста.. Хочу приконнектить внешнюю память winbond w25q16 к...


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
14
Ответ Создать тему
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in
Copyright ©2000 - 2024, CyberForum.ru